Law & Order is a lot like Twix.

"One" Twix is actually a set of two. Law & Order is two segments, with the first part about investigators and the second part about prosecuting attorneys.

Twix - like Law & Order - has had many spin-offs, only one of which really caught on.

By this model:

Law & Order = Twix, the time-tested and proven original.
Law & Order: Special Victims Unit = Peanut Butter Twix, the most popular but less innovative offshoot.
Law & Order: Criminal Intent = Chocolate Fudge Twix, an overly complicated variety that is the most difficult to swallow.
Law & Order: Trial By Jury = Cookies 'N Cream Twix, the best of the entire series, yet the most rarely seen and hardest to find.

That is all.
